According to the latest research report by IDC, Xiaomi has retained its first position in India’s smartphone market in Q2 2018.
“Xiaomi claimed a market share of 29.7 percent in India in the second quarter of the year”
Last month, Counterpoint and Canalys released their latest reports regarding the state of India’s smartphone market. Their findings suggested that the competition between Samsung and Xiaomi in the country is really close. However, the latest market report by IDC (International Data Corporation) claims otherwise.
IDC’s report suggests that Xiaomi has retained its number one position in India’s smartphone market with a share of 29.7 percent. Samsung took the second spot with a market share of 23.9 percent. As per this report, the gap between Xiaomi and Samsung in the country is quite huge, as compared to the minor difference suggested by Counterpoint and Canalys.
As per the latest IDC report, Xiaomi has 24 percent higher smartphone shipments than the second largest manufacturer in the country. The brand claimed a share of 56 percent in the online segment and 33 percent in offline market. Four out of the top five smartphones in Q2 2018 were Xiaomi products. These were the Xiaomi Redmi 5A, Redmi Note 5 Pro, Redmi Note 5, and Redmi 5, which accounted for 26 percent of overall shipments during the period. The Redmi 5A continued to rank as the number one selling handset after seven months, with more than three million units shipped in the quarter.

As for the other manufacturers, the third spot on the report is taken by Vivo with a market share of 12.6 percent. OPPO was on the fourth place, grabbing a share of 7.6 percent. Notably, Transsion continued to be on the fifth position with a market share of five percent. Lastly, the firm states that the Indian smartphone market saw a healthy growth of 20 percent year-on-year in the second quarter.
